About Scituate Police Department
The Scituate Police Department, located in Scituate, Massachusetts is a law enforcement agency that has been granted specific police powers in Plymouth County. The primary function of the Police Department is deterring crime, stopping crimes in progress, investigating crimes, and serving as first responders for emergencies and situations that threaten public safety.
- Filing a police report or requesting a copy of an existing report from Scituate Police Department
- Scheduling fingerprinting services for employment or licensing purposes
- Non-emergency incident response and civil standby requests
- Community policing programs, neighborhood watch, and crime prevention resources
